tgoop.com/knowledge_accumulator/103
Last Update:
Hardware lottery, или проблема технологического небоскрёба
Посмотрел на выходных статью и обзор на неё. Ключевая мысль статьи заключается в том, что то, выстреливает ли какая-нибудь алгоритмическая идея, во многом зависит не от "крутости" идеи, а от того, можно ли её эффективно реализовать на текущем железе.
В качестве примера в статье приводится то, что до распространения GPU люди не применяли нейронные сети, поскольку на CPU они ложатся плохо (хотя спорно, что это было самым важным фактором). Помню ещё пример - в одном из подкастов Илья Суцкевер говорил, что одним из ключевых факторов успеха трансформеров стало то, что они очень эффективно утилизируют видеокарты.
Критика этой работы заключается в основном в том, что подобная "лотерейная" ситуация совершенно неуникальна и не требует отдельного обозначения. Дело в том, что все используемые идеи и технологии базируются на каких-то более базовых идеях и технологиях. Кроме hardware есть ещё и языки программирования и фреймворки, и если вашу новую гениальную идею нельзя реализовать на существующих фреймворках, то ей придётся туго.
Кроме того, есть эффект от уже вложенных ресурсов в какие-то "ветки" развития. Например, в нейросети уже вложили миллиарды долларов, и если бы была более сильная альтернатива, она должна бы была продемонстрировать своё превосходство с гораздо меньшими затратами. Всё это является демонстрацией того, что технологический прогресс человечества - это локальная оптимизация. И прыгнуть в глобальный оптимум без промежуточных шагов мы не можем, поскольку это бы потребовало слишком много затрат на неудачные проверки.
Эффект, однако, можно сгладить. Во-первых, технологические этажи нашего здания должны быть как можно более общего назначения, а не заточены только под текущие сценарии применения. Во-вторых, нужно не забрасывать альтернативные направления исследований. Необходимый уровень здесь является делом вкуса, но на мой взгляд, кстати, не вижу совсем уж катастрофы по ним.
@knowledge_accumulator
BY Knowledge Accumulator
Share with your friend now:
tgoop.com/knowledge_accumulator/103